Output e816e615c72561c27fef3b2014af7092649df65c3594cac530e62da775c088f7:1

value
188682390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ad3067ab69e7453bf23bde01ce4bcd39b43276 OP_EQUAL
address
32UtoU2T8m3v4KV6NuSRyP9wkZJi6gB6Ny
transaction
e816e615c72561c27fef3b2014af7092649df65c3594cac530e62da775c088f7
spent
true